The residents of a North Carolina community where much of “Dirty Dancing” was filmed are planning a memorial service for Patrick Swayze, who died Monday evening of pancreatic cancer.

The town of Lake Lure will remember the 57-year-old actor during a memorial service at 7 p.m. Saturday at Firefly Cove, a housing development that was Camp Chimney Rock when “Dirty Dancing” was filmed. Many of the film’s outdoor scenes were filmed there, as was the cabin of Johnny Castle, Swayze’s character.
